What’s the cheapest day of the week to fly from Charleston to Toronto?

The average price of all round-trip flights from Charleston to Toronto clicked on KAYAK for each day over the last 12 months.

If you are looking for a flight deal from Charleston to Toronto, look for departures on Wednesdays and avoid leaving on a Saturday, as it's usually the priciest day. When flying back from Toronto, Friday is the cheapest day to fly and Thursday is the most expensive.

What is the cheapest month to fly from Charleston to Toronto?

To calculate monthly average prices, KAYAK takes all prices for each month over the last year for round-trip flights from Charleston to Toronto, removes the top 0.1% to account for outliers, and then takes the median of all values for each month.

The cheapest month for flights from Charleston to Toronto is March, where tickets cost $0 (return) on average. On the other hand, the most expensive months are September and February, where the average cost of round-trip tickets is $650 and $639 respectively.

  • What is the Hacker Fare option on flights from Charleston to Toronto?

    Hacker Fares allow you to combine one-way tickets in order to save you money over a traditional round-trip ticket. You could then fly to Toronto with an airline and back to Charleston with another airline.
